The HMR incorporates a 21.6mm muzzle tapering straight to your action with simply a slight swell in the reinforce. The action is Remington 700 footprint but modernised with encapsulated recoil lug (stopping rotation as opposed to just sandwiched) and slight coned wings to the twin lug bolt-confront.
The stock reveals a stippled texture over the grip and fore-end sidewalls with a mottled colour plan of black and sand.

At 11.5 kilos with the scope connected, the weight was reasonable for a hard and fast situation hunting rifle along with a competition rifle to generally be humped all over a multi-stage match. Bolt Procedure was clean and definitely workable for taking pictures rapid adhere to up shots but I did encounter sporadic ejection issues that decreased as much more rounds went through the rifle. In my to start with screening session the rounds extracted but failed to obvious the ejection port in ejection.
